WebJun 27, 2024 · The major kinds of freshwater ecosystems are lentic, lotic, and wetlands. Lentic ecosystem refers to stagnant water bodies such as ponds, lakes, etc. whereas the lotic ecosystem means fast-flowing …

An ecosystem is a distinct community of organisms in a specific environment. So, we can say that an aquatic ecosystem is a community of organisms that live together, interact, and to an extent depend on each other in a water based environment.
